Abstract
The paper demonstrates a dual-cell smart window based on dichroic-dyed-doped liquid crystal that is switchable among transparent, dark and scattering states. The dual-cell forms the crossed-polariser structure so very low transmittance is achieved. To characterise the concentration of ions in cells, voltage holding ratios with and without doping the dyes are measured.
